Sr. Software Engineer, Realtime Web Experiences iCloud

Apple

Not Interested
Bookmark
Report This Job

profile Job Location:

Austin, TX - USA

profile Monthly Salary: Not Disclosed
Posted on: 30+ days ago
Vacancies: 1 Vacancy

Job Summary

This is a hands-on role for developing and supporting new and existing features on and related web properties and role requires working closely with multi-functional teams to effectively coordinate the sophisticated interdependencies needed in application development. A successful candidate has strong technical skills and the ability to rapidly adapt to new contexts; they have a keen eye for the details that surprise and delight our customers.


  • 5 years of experience building pixel-perfect robust and customer-focused software.
  • Fast learner who efficiently navigates codebases of varying size and complexity.
  • Extensive experience in the web application space using modern JavaScript/TypeScript frameworks (React Svelte Angular VueJS etc.).
  • History developing code for highly performant production applications.
  • Experience collaborating across different teams and functions with a particular focus on Design & QA to deliver impactful features/products.
  • Experience integrating with asynchronous APIs and web services (using JSON etc.).
  • Deep understanding of fundamental computer science algorithms and concepts.
  • Strong verbal and written communication skills.
  • Driven motivated and you take pride and responsibility for the products you build.
  • Dedication to learning as well as sharing new ideas.


  • Proficient in real-time and advanced web technologies (WebSockets WebRTC WebGL etc.).
  • Strong experience with React including hooks context and modern React patterns.
  • Knowledge of web security best practices and cryptographic concepts.
  • Exposure to designing and developing RESTful APIs and web services.
  • Familiar with integrating applications with OS services via XPC.
  • Familiarity with iOS or hybrid mobile development.
  • Experience delivering web applications with a high standard of accessibility.

Required Experience:

Senior IC

This is a hands-on role for developing and supporting new and existing features on and related web properties and role requires working closely with multi-functional teams to effectively coordinate the sophisticated interdependencies needed in application development. A successful candidate has st...
View more view more

Key Skills

  • Spring
  • .NET
  • C/C++
  • Go
  • React
  • OOP
  • C#
  • Data Structures
  • JavaScript
  • Software Development
  • Java
  • Distributed Systems

About Company

Company Logo

Ask Siri to name the most successful company in the world and it might respond: Apple. And it's not just out of familial pride. Apple consistently ranks highly in profit, revenue, market capitalization, and consumer cachet. In 2018, the company became the first reach a trillion dollar ... View more

View Profile View Profile